CVE-2026-34751 - Payload has Unvalidated Input in Password Recovery Endpoints
CVE ID :CVE-2026-34751
Published : April 1, 2026, 6:16 p.m. | 50 minutes ago
Description :Payload is a free and open source headless content management system. Prior to version 3.79.1 in @payloadcms/graphql and payload, a vulnerability in the password recovery flow could allow an unauthenticated attacker to perform actions on behalf of a user who initiates a password reset. This issue has been patched in version 3.79.1 for @payloadcms/graphql and payload.
Severity: 9.1 | CRITICAL
